Background and objectives: The incidence of candiduria caused by Candida spp. has increased in recent years, particularly in hospitalized patients. Candiduria is most commonly caused by Candida albicans; however, an increase in the prevalence of non-albicans species has been observed during last decades. Abstract Background and purpose: Diabetes affects the function of many organs in the body. It predisposes an environment for colonization of different microorganisms including Candida species which are normal floral of the skin, vagina and digestive system and increases their susceptibility to fungal infections.
